Sampleing in piano roll lv2 or dssi plugins?
Hello
I just bought some midi controller pads and want to use it to control drums and other sample's. But my current DAW (LMMS) only allows one sample per piano roll. So I was wondering if there were any lv2 or dssi plug-ins to use multiple samples in one piano roll. Btw is ladspa only used for effects or is it used for instruments too? Anyway if anybody could help me with this I would be very gratefull.

Re: Sampleing in piano roll lv2 or dssi plugins?
The linuxsampler lv2 plugin can have multiple samples loaded. Also if it is possible to route the midi out of your midi track to another midi track you can run multiple midi instruments from one track. I am not familiar with LMMS, but you can do this with Ardour3, for example.
